Why does it say an error has occurred when trying to update my Mac?

The message may say that an error has occurred while downloading, preparing or installing, or that the installer is damaged or could not be verified. The cause of messages like these can vary and sometimes they are only temporary.

Can you install macOS in Safe Mode?

Start up your Intel-based Mac in safe mode Turn on or restart your Mac, then immediately press and hold the Shift key until you see the login window. Log in to your Mac. You might be asked to log in again. On either the first or second login window, you should see “Safe Boot” in the menu bar.

Does reinstalling OSX delete everything?

Reinstalling macOS of macOS Recovery can help you replace the current problematic OS with a clean version quickly and easily. Technically speaking, simply reinstalling macOS won’t erase your disk either delete files.

Can I upgrade from El Capitan 10.11 6 to Catalina?

Upgrading from an older version of macOS? If you’re running High Sierra (10.13), Sierra (10.12), or El Capitan (10.11), upgrade to macOS Catalina from the App Store.
